It’s not just how well the chefs cook on CBS’ latest entry into unscripted TV with America’s Culinary Cup, hosted by Padma Lakshmi, but it also matters how well they play the game.
The invitation-only lineup of America’s most elite chefs will compete in the ultimate culinary arena as they attempt to survive the 10 Culinary Commandments challenges, with chefs Michael Cimarusti and Wylie Dufresne serving as judges.
The 10 Culinary Commandments – meat, vegetables, sauces, dessert, innovation, flavors, sustainability, world cuisine, consistency, culinary science and technology – are the very principles that define greatness in the kitchen. The America’s Culinary Cup winner will be awarded the biggest cash prize in culinary history: $1 million dollars.

What was the first challenge on America's Culinary Cup tonight, and who won it?
The first challenge was anything goes as the chefs were asked to prepare their best dish. They were paired in twos. One chef’s name popped up on the ACC board and then that chef had to select who they wanted to cook against. The interesting end result was five out of the eight chefs who selected their competitor lost to them.
Judges Padma, Michael Cimarusti and Wylie Dufresne awarded points. There was a total of 60 points possible: 15 for Taste, 15 for Creativity, 15 for Presentation and 15 for Technique.
Here are the results:
Malyna (26) vs Diana (40)Beverly (38) vs Cara (44)Michael (38) vs Rochelle (36)Chris (27) vs Katie (51)Russell (25) vs Kim (43)Sol (29) vs Keith (50)Emily (49) vs Phillip (47)Matt (51) vs Buddah (52)
What was the elimination challenge on America’s Culinary Cup tonight, and who lost it?
The elimination challenge, which was going to send home four chefs, was again a paired competition. The chefs had one hour to prepare a classic dish. The twist was that the winning chefs from the first challenge decided who was paired with whom and what dish they were making, and there was definitely some politics involved.
Malyna vs Rochelle on Fried ChickenRussell vs Chris on Clam ChowderPhillip vs Matt on Beef StroganoffBeverly vs Sol on Shrimp & Grits
The losers were Rochelle, Russell, Phillip and Sol, which meant that Malyna, Chris, Matt and Beverly rejoined the competition for next week, when the 10 Culinary Commandments will begin.
